Output 393a5116cdbbf049f75ad324f82d63b8d1c54292669f5efb6631e1af8dee9ff7:33

value
2689721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c5d3dd0df5868c0cdcd56bef15a08ff04b8aa51 OP_EQUAL
address
3QhPuR5541gnVHe9eqdL2ovdjDfdVUMRZn
transaction
393a5116cdbbf049f75ad324f82d63b8d1c54292669f5efb6631e1af8dee9ff7
spent
true